Как я могу изменить свои операторы if, чтобы они отображали то, что я хочу? - Ява
В этом случае я определил свои номера, чтобы получить правильные результаты в консоли. Я создал около трех операторов if, но какое бы число я ни ввел в консоль с помощью сканера, оно всегда выводит первое условие и игнорирует остальные.
Что я уже пробовал:
import java.util.Scanner; public class Temperature{ public static void main(String[]args){ Scanner keyboard = new Scanner(System.in); int option = keyboard.nextInt(); if (option>-20) { System.out.print("Too Cold"); } else if (option<=-20&&option>=-11){ System.out.print("Very Cold"); } } }
Gerry Schmitz
-11 больше, чем -20, первый вариант.
А число, которое меньше -20 и больше -11, в то же время не существует. Нарисуйте себе картинку.
Gerry Schmitz
-11 больше, чем -20, первый вариант.
А число, которое меньше -20 и больше -11, в то же время не существует. Нарисуйте себе картинку.